Latest Patents

Mark's latest patents include a "Radial power combiner having plural input sources and including sensor feedback for detecting failure of input sources and a computer for notifying a user of the failure." This invention provides a power combiner that integrates multiple power input structures, each defining a waveguide for electromagnetic radiation inputs. The central combining conduit effectively combines these inputs into a single power signal for output. Additionally, the power combiner features sensors that generate operating data to monitor performance and control operations.

Another notable patent is the "Radial power combiner with cooling loop." This design also includes multiple power input structures and a central combining conduit. However, it incorporates a cooling loop to dissipate heat from the power input structures, ensuring optimal performance in various operating conditions.
